herotab c8

One of the tablets that I know of, is HeroTab C8. The approximate price is $190 to $195 if you are intending to buy it online. The HeroTab C8 has a 7” capacitive multi-touch screen providing a resolution of 800 by 400. The processor is branded by Samsung with RAM size of 512 MB and provides internal memory of 4 GB which can be expanded up to 32 GB through Micro SD Card. It has Android 2.2, which can be upgraded to 2.3 through Google Android Market.

There are few pros and cons if you intend to buy the HeroTab C8. It completely depends on what are your expectations. The HeroTab C8 has a capacitive screen, which is a good thing as the touch experience would be great. To reduce the cost of tablets certain manufacturers go for resistive touch screens. Resistive Screen means you have to press hard on the screen to launch the application and scrolling through web pages or images is very difficult. Whereas in a capacitive screen there is no need for external stylus or gloves. You can scroll through images, web pages, eBooks, can zoom out or zoom in without any problem. This feature really makes HeroTab C8 worth the price tag.

With the 1 Ghz Samsung processor powering the HeroTab C8, response time of the tablet is very good with no lags. The internal memory is not much but there is always an option to expand up to 32 GB through external Micro SD card. It has HDMI and USB ports, so transferring the data from other devices (like PC / Laptop) is very quick. The most important feature I liked about the HeroTab C8 (I do not think any other tablet would give that) is that the tablet supports 3G enabled Dongle. You really do not have to sea dive for a Wi-Fi connection to browse the Internet anymore!

There are a few things, which you may really look into before buying this tablet. There is no GPS or Bluetooth in the HeroTab C8. I do not know how many people really use the Bluetooth feature in tablets and as such you are not missing much. The webcam is 1.3 megapixels, so quality may not be so good when compared to some of the higher end smartphones. As far as viewing on the screen of the HeroTab C8 is concerned, it is perfect when you use it indoor. The visibility of the HeroTab C8 is hampered when used outdoors. Lastly, if you are habituated to read eBooks in portrait view then the HeroTab C8 may not suit you as it gives better clarity in Landscape view and not portrait.
